Finding Phillies Games on Traditional TV

  • NBC Sports Philadelphia: This is your go-to channel for the majority of Phillies games if you're in the Philadelphia area. As the regional sports network (RSN) for the Phillies, they carry most of the regular-season games. Check your local cable provider for the channel number. Keep an eye out for pre- and post-game shows too, for expert analysis and commentary.
  • National Networks (ESPN, Fox, FS1, MLB Network): Keep an eye on these national networks. Games are broadcasted here, especially for high-profile matchups or Sunday Night Baseball. The specific channel number depends on your cable or satellite provider, so a quick check of your TV guide is always a good idea.
  • Local Broadcast Channels: Sometimes, Phillies games might be broadcast on local channels like NBC or Fox, especially for weekend games. These broadcasts are great because they're usually available over the air with an antenna, meaning you don't even need a cable subscription to watch!

To make sure you don't miss any action, always check the Phillies' official website or a reliable TV listing site. These sources are usually up-to-date and will give you the most accurate information about what channel the Phillies game is on.

Streaming Options for Phillies Fans

In today's digital age, streaming is a popular way to watch live sports. If you're always on the move or prefer watching on your tablet or phone, several streaming options can help you catch the Phillies game:

  • MLB.TV: This is the official streaming service of Major League Baseball. With an MLB.TV subscription, you can watch almost every out-of-market game live or on-demand. However, keep in mind that local blackout restrictions may apply, meaning you might not be able to watch Phillies games if you're within the Philadelphia viewing area. It’s a bummer, I know, but it’s how they get ya!
  • Streaming Services with Live TV: Many streaming services offer live TV packages that include the channels you need to watch Phillies games. YouTube TV, Hulu + Live TV, Sling TV, and FuboTV often carry NBC Sports Philadelphia and national sports networks like ESPN and FS1. These services typically require a subscription but offer a flexible, contract-free way to watch the games.
  • NBC Sports App: If you have a cable subscription that includes NBC Sports Philadelphia, you can often stream the games through the NBC Sports app. Just log in with your cable provider credentials, and you're good to go. This is a great option if you're already paying for cable and want to watch on the go.

Before committing to a streaming service, check which channels are included in their packages and whether local channels are available in your area. A little research can save you from missing out on the games.

Troubleshooting Common Problems

  • Blackouts: As we talked about, blackouts stink! MLB.TV blacks out local games, meaning if you're in the Phillies' broadcast region, you can’t watch on MLB.TV. A VPN might help, but it's not guaranteed.
  • Poor Streaming Quality: Nothing’s worse than a choppy, laggy stream. First, check your internet speed. A wired connection is more reliable than Wi-Fi. Close other apps that use a lot of bandwidth. And if the stream is still bad, try lowering the video quality settings.
  • Login Issues: Having trouble logging into your streaming service? Double-check your username and password. If that doesn’t work, try resetting your password. If you’re still stuck, contact the streaming service’s customer support—they’re usually pretty helpful.
  • Channel Not Available: Sometimes, a channel might not be available on your streaming service. This usually happens if the channel isn’t included in your subscription package. Check your subscription details or contact customer support to upgrade your package.
